Zaeem Tyus Obituary, NEW LONDON, Conn. — Zaeem Tyus, a 17-year-old New London resident, has died following a serious crash involving a moped and a truck Sunday evening, Aug. 9, 2026, on Ocean Avenue in New London, according to the New London Police Department.
The fatal collision occurred at approximately 5:08 p.m. near the intersection of Ocean Avenue and Beech Drive. Police officers responded to the area after receiving reports of a motor vehicle crash involving injuries. Both vehicles involved in the collision remained at the scene when emergency responders arrived.
Officers found Tyus, who was operating the moped, suffering from serious injuries. Police immediately began providing medical assistance before he was transported to Lawrence and Memorial Hospital for further treatment.
Despite medical efforts, Tyus later died at the hospital. Police confirmed that he was a 17-year-old resident of New London and that his next of kin had been notified.
The driver of the truck involved in the crash was identified by police as John Satti, 70, of New London. Authorities have not released additional information regarding the circumstances that led to the collision or indicated whether any contributing factors have been identified.
Members of the New London Police Accident Reconstruction Team responded to the scene and are conducting a detailed investigation into the crash. The investigation remains active and ongoing, and additional information is expected to be released as investigators continue their work.
